About

Marcel Baumgartner is a scholar working on Food Science, Nutrition and Dietetics and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Marcel Baumgartner has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 871 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Food Science, 5 papers in Nutrition and Dietetics and 4 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Marcel Baumgartner’s work include Cholesterol and Lipid Metabolism (3 papers), Advanced Chemical Sensor Technologies (3 papers) and Biochemical Analysis and Sensing Techniques (2 papers). Marcel Baumgartner is often cited by papers focused on Cholesterol and Lipid Metabolism (3 papers), Advanced Chemical Sensor Technologies (3 papers) and Biochemical Analysis and Sensing Techniques (2 papers). Marcel Baumgartner collaborates with scholars based in Switzerland, Austria and France. Marcel Baumgartner's co-authors include Alain Chaintreau, Andreas Ott, Philippe Pollien, Rafael Muñoz-Box, Franck Montigon, Y. Guigoz, Philip J. Garry, S Lauque, Jean-Louis Albarède and Jacques‐Edouard Germond and has published in prestigious journals such as Analytical Chemistry,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ry and Journal of the American Geriatrics Society.
